La Frontera Publishing announced today that the University of New Mexico Press will be the distributor for the revised second edition of Candy Moulton’s book “Legacy of the Tetons,” to be released by La Frontera Publishing in Spring 2007.

This re-edited second edition of “Legacy of the Tetons” with new material is an historic account of the men, women and children who battled the land and the elements to homestead in and around Jackson Hole, Wyoming and the Grand Tetons during the 1800s and early 1900s, and the struggle they faced to make a community. It includes a special section on the Mormon Handcart Migration and a look at the historic settlement known as Mormon Row.

“We are excited that the University of New Mexico Press, one of the nation’s leading distributors of Western historical books, has agreed to help us bring Candy’s book to the marketplace,” said Mike Harris, publisher for La Frontera Publishing. “It is a classic American tale of pioneering spirit and courage.”

“Legacy of the Tetons” second edition will be published as a paperback (6 x 9, 192 pages, 64 halftones, index, $18.95).
